diff options
author | Kai Backman <kaib@golang.org> | 2009-07-02 21:35:39 -0700 |
---|---|---|
committer | Kai Backman <kaib@golang.org> | 2009-07-02 21:35:39 -0700 |
commit | 1c2bfd8914023f5d2a8697a58dd425128b8c5f21 (patch) | |
tree | 4f1034371956ff047f14281b1b92d2bc989210a1 | |
parent | 0c541d2473ee6344a5177de01645241bd674d8d4 (diff) | |
download | golang-1c2bfd8914023f5d2a8697a58dd425128b8c5f21.tar.gz |
minor comment and debug flag for dumping all oplooks.
R=rsc
APPROVED=rsc
DELTA=4 (0 added, 0 deleted, 4 changed)
OCL=31016
CL=31126
-rw-r--r-- | src/cmd/5l/optab.c | 4 | ||||
-rw-r--r-- | src/cmd/5l/span.c | 4 |
2 files changed, 4 insertions, 4 deletions
diff --git a/src/cmd/5l/optab.c b/src/cmd/5l/optab.c index 3d7015d14..88067c4b0 100644 --- a/src/cmd/5l/optab.c +++ b/src/cmd/5l/optab.c @@ -32,8 +32,8 @@ Optab optab[] = { - /* Data layout: - OPCODE, from, prog->reg, to, magic numbers? */ + /* struct Optab: + OPCODE, from, prog->reg, to, type,size,param,flag */ { ATEXT, C_LEXT, C_NONE, C_LCON, 0, 0, 0 }, { ATEXT, C_LEXT, C_REG, C_LCON, 0, 0, 0 }, { ATEXT, C_ADDR, C_NONE, C_LCON, 0, 0, 0 }, diff --git a/src/cmd/5l/span.c b/src/cmd/5l/span.c index ef80bed9c..18d6cd45c 100644 --- a/src/cmd/5l/span.c +++ b/src/cmd/5l/span.c @@ -849,8 +849,8 @@ oplook(Prog *p) } o = orange[r].stop; /* just generate an error */ } - if(0) { - print("oplook %A %d %d %d\n", + if(debug['O']) { + print("oplook %A %O %O %O\n", (int)p->as, a1, a2, a3); print(" %d %d\n", p->from.type, p->to.type); } |